Key Features, Usage, and Safety for Home or Hobbyist Use

Understanding Key Features

A silk printing machine (commonly known as a screen printing machine) uses a mesh screen to transfer designs with ink onto many different surfaces. When considering machines, you’ll encounter several key features:

  • Number of Colors/Stations: Many entry-level presses offer 1-4 color capabilities; advanced models can print more colors in one run.
  • Print Area Size: Determines the maximum image size; ensure it fits your most common projects.
  • Registration System: The mechanism to align screens for multi-color work. Micro-registration is essential for sharp, accurate prints when layering colors.
  • Substrate Compatibility: Some machines are best for textiles, while others are suited for plastics, metals, glass, or paper.
  • Frame/Build Quality: Sturdy steel or aluminum constructions enhance press life and printing accuracy.
  • Ease of Adjustment: Look for tool-free or user-friendly adjustments in platen height, screen tilt, and pressure.
  • Add-on Modules: Examples include flash dryers (rapid ink curing), exposure units (screen creation), and conveyor dryers (for high-output curing).

Using a Silk Printing Machine at Home

For hobbyists or small business owners setting up a home operation, choose a compact manual or tabletop press. Most basic kits include a screen frame, squeegee, and platen (the base supporting your print item). The printing process involves:

  1. Preparing Your Screen: Design is transferred onto a mesh screen using photo emulsion and a light source (exposure unit). The exposed areas become your stencil.
  2. Setting Up the Press: Align your screen with the platen. Secure your substrate (e.g., T-shirt) for printing.
  3. Applying Ink: Ink is placed on the screen, then pulled across with a squeegee, pressing ink through open mesh areas onto your substrate.
  4. Curing: After print, the item is dried—either air-dried, heat set with a flash dryer, or passed through a conveyor dryer (for volume).

Key Safety Considerations

Even for home or hobbyist use, safety matters:

  • Ventilation: Use water-based inks in small spaces and ventilate well. Solvent and plastisol inks may require fume extraction.
  • Personal Protective Equipment: Wear gloves when handling ink and chemicals. Eye protection is suggested when cleaning screens.
  • Electrical Safety: Install and operate flash dryers and exposure units on grounded, dedicated outlets. Never use water around live devices.
  • Secure the Workspace: Keep children and pets away from machines in operation. Ensure presses are bolted or stabilized.

Practical Tips and Best Practices

Choosing the Right Silk Printing Machine

When selecting your equipment, consider the following:

  • Volume: How many items do you plan to print per day/week? Manual presses suit lower volume; automatic machines excel for larger runs.
  • Material Types: Will you print mostly on shirts, or other items like mugs, bottles, signs, or labels? Different machines excel with different substrates.
  • Available Space: Measure your workspace. Leave room for press operation, drying/curing units, and supply storage.
  • Skill Level: Manual presses have a steeper learning curve but offer more hands-on control. Automatic machines simplify operation and require less training but are costlier.
  • Expandability: Choose a machine that can grow with you. Modular or upgradable presses allow adding colors or stations as your business expands.
  • Budget: Set a budget not just for the machine, but for ink, screens, and ancillary gear. Entry-level kits are less expensive, but may limit future capabilities.

Useful Best Practices for Quality and Efficiency

  • Consistent Registration: Invest time in accurate setup; misaligned screens cause blurred or overlapping prints, particularly in multi-color jobs.
  • Maintain Your Equipment: Clean screens, platens, and squeegees after each session. Lubricate moving parts as recommended.
  • Test Prints: Use test fabrics or scrap material to fine-tune ink amount, pressure, and curing before production runs.
  • Proper Curing: Under-cured inks will wash out or crack. Use temperature probes or test strips to ensure sufficient curing.
  • Safety First: Always unplug electrical components before cleaning or maintenance.
  • Inventory Management: Stock extra screens, emulsion, squeegee blades, and common replacement parts to avoid production delays.

In-Depth: Understanding Silk Printing Machinery

1. Manual Silk Screen Printing Presses

Ideal for beginners, independent artists, or small businesses, manual presses require you to operate the squeegee and index the screens by hand. They come in 1-color tabletop designs or multi-station/carousel forms for multi-color work. Preferred for their low entry price, reliability, and hands-on control, manual presses let you experiment freely with designs and substrates, making them a favorite for creative use.

Advantages:
– Economical for low-volume printing
– Compact and easy to maintain
– Great for learning and experimentation

Limitations:
– Slower output
– More labor-intensive for large orders
– Registration (especially multi-color) requires precision and practice

2. Semi-Automatic and Automatic Silk Printing Machines

As your operation grows, consider semi-automatic or fully automatic presses. These offer powered squeegee operation, automated platen indexing, and more sophisticated registration control—delivering improved consistency and much higher output.

Key Upgrades:
– Pneumatic or servo-driven motion for speed and repeatability
– Digital displays and programmable settings for saving jobs
– Integrated flash and conveyor dryers for streamlined workflow

Applications:
– Uniforms, corporate wear, sports apparel
– Large format posters, labels, promotional materials
– High-volume production runs

3. CNC and Precision Silk Printing Machines

CNC (computer numerical control) silk printing machines deliver industrial-level accuracy, efficiency, and repeatability. These machines are engineered for demanding environments, handling everything from roll-to-roll label printing to high-precision circuit boards.

Latest Features:
– Servo motors for precise feed and print movement
– Photoelectric sensors for perfect registration, even at high speeds
– Intelligent touch interfaces for easy, programmable operation
– Automated material handling: feeding, drying, rewinding

4. Specialty Presses (Rotary, Flatbed, Cylinder)

  • Rotary/Carousel Presses: Designed for multi-color apparel and textile printing, allowing simultaneous printing on multiple stations.
  • Flatbed Presses: Preferred for rigid, flat items such as glass, metal signage, or plastic panels.
  • Cylinder/Curved Surface Presses: For bottles, cups, pens, and other non-flat substrates, these machines utilize custom jigs and mechanisms for even ink transfer.

FAQ

  1. What is a silk printing machine, and how does it work?

A silk printing machine (or screen printing machine) uses a mesh screen to transfer ink onto a substrate (like fabric or paper). A stencil blocks areas where ink isn’t wanted. Ink is pulled across the screen with a squeegee, passing through open mesh to create the image.

  1. What are the main types available for home and business use?

The primary types are manual presses (for home, hobby, or startup use), semi-automatic presses (for growing businesses), fully automatic presses (for high-volume production), and CNC/computer-controlled machines (for precise, industrial-scale printing). There are also flatbed and rotary (carousel) models.

  1. Can I use a silk printing machine at home?

Yes! Compact manual presses are ideal for home workshops. Just ensure you have adequate space, good ventilation, and take standard safety precautions (especially when using electrical or heat-based accessories).

  1. What materials can I print on with these machines?

Silk printing machines can print on a vast array of materials, including fabrics (cotton, polyester), paper, plastics, glass, metal, wood, and more. Ensure your machine and inks are compatible with your chosen material.

  1. How many colors can I print in one go?

Basic presses offer single-color printing, but multi-station or carousel presses allow for 4, 6, or more colors in one run. Automatic machines can register and print even more colors with high accuracy.

  1. Do I need special inks or supplies?

Yes. Use inks suitable for your substrate—water-based or plastisol for fabrics, solvent-based for plastics, UV-curable for glass or electronics, etc. You’ll also need screens, emulsion, squeegees, and cleaning solutions.

  1. What safety precautions should I take?

Always ensure good ventilation, especially when using chemical inks. Wear gloves and eye protection. Follow electrical safety when operating dryers or exposure units. Keep your workspace organized and free from hazards.

  1. How do I maintain my silk printing machine?

Regularly clean all ink and residue from screens, platens, and squeegees. Lubricate moving parts as directed by the manufacturer. Inspect for worn or loose parts and replace as needed. Store screens and chemicals safely.

  1. How do I ensure high-quality prints?

Careful screen preparation and registration are vital. Conduct test prints and adjust pressure, angle, and ink amount before production. Properly cure all prints to maximize wash and wear resistance.
